Administration was warned of Iraq war dangersPOSTED: 10:42 a.m. EDT, May 24, 2007
WASHINGTON (AP) -- U.S. intelligence agencies warned the Bush administration in early 2003 that invading Iraq could create internal conflict that would give Iran and al Qaeda new opportunities to expand their influence, according to an upcoming Senate report.
Officials familiar with the Senate Intelligence Committee investigation also say analysts warned against U.S. domination in the region, which could increase extremist recruiting.
The officials spoke on condition of anonymity because the report's declassification is not finished. It could be made public as soon as this week.
